Output 8dbedd67e091803483679a9a69c4bce48c9d8eca76148a93bcb01b44ae0d963a:1

value
3987960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55abda7128e1f243494e7044c2f65f911084f817 OP_EQUAL
address
39W1ERce57v9ykr5EeXirTX7CoSYjv7QUg
transaction
8dbedd67e091803483679a9a69c4bce48c9d8eca76148a93bcb01b44ae0d963a
spent
true